I don't have any experience with Husquvarnas, but I would suggest if you're happy with their serger, getting a sewing machine from them, unless you're looking for something industrial. I've heard good things about the brand, and you would have the added advantage of being able to have them serviced at the same place.

I have used singer and brother machines and sergers and love them both.
I would, however, suggest the singer machines because you can find more service providers for that brand. They will usually not work on the Brother brand.

With any machine, if you can learn to service it yourself regularly, it will last many years and save a ton of money on repairs.
